According to the U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ics, prices in Tampa, Florida are 164.19% higher in 2025 versus 1991 (a $497,881.81 difference in value).
Between 1991 and 2025:Tampa experienced an average inflation rate of 2.90% per year. This rate of change indicates significant inflation. In other words, $303,237 in Tampa in the year 1991 would cost $801,118.81 in 2025 for an equivalent purchase. Compared to the overall inflation rate of 2.56% during this same period, inflation in Tampa was higher.
In the year 1991: Pricing changed by 4.21%, which is above the average yearly change in Tampa during the 1991-2025 time period. Compared to inflation for all items in 1991 (4.23%), inflation in Tampa was lower.
